Zauba

ALBRK IDEAL BUSINESS SOLUTION PRIVATE LIMITEDCIN: U74110KL2020PTC062146
β–Ό
new.inc
ALBRK IDEAL BUSINESS SOLUTION PRIVATE LIMITED | Zauba